G a mem a ster ’ s E y es O n ly
This introductory adventure brings the player characters to Arrakis and introduces them to the harsh
problems of the desert planet as they try to unearth spies and assassins in their midst.

The adventure can be played using the pregenerated characters, but will work equally well with a new group of
player characters. Simply substitute House Atreides for your own House and assume the nobles of your House are
arriving to supervise a franchised spice harvesting operation under the Harkonnen. While they will not be staying
at the Residency, they will be taking over a similar building (run by Mara) instead that must be made safe.

I n v esti g ati o n s Upon investigating the reports, a player character can
make an Understand test (Difficulty 1) to notice some
The player characters are free to wander the Residency files are missing. The missing files are essentially sum-
and look for clues in any order they like. The gamemas- maries of the operation rather than anything specific.
ter should remind the players that their characters have All the information they contain should be in the other
only five days to make sure the Residency is safe. reports. The reports show spice production is good,
but corners are being cut to maximize profits. This is
Following are some of the sort of investigations they
harming production, as low pay and bad conditions are
might attempt.
making the workers less productive.

INVESTIGATING THE STAFF The summaries were stolen by Jamelia, so she could
There are two potential ways the player characters take them to Anton. When the player characters arrive,
might learn more about what is going on from the staff. she has a small safecracking device in her room that
The first is to take them each into a room separately Anton gave her. Jamelia tries to get rid of it at the first
and interrogate them. While they have every right to do opportunity, perhaps ditching it clumsily where it can be
so, it isn’t the most subtle approach. Once such a witch easily found.
hunt begins, some staff may try to run away out of fear, While the Harkonnens have most of this information,
and the actual agents escalate their plans. Shalla tries they want to know what is being passed to the Atreides.
to kill the player characters and Anton slips away from Anton also wanted to test how good Jamelia was at
Arrakeen and leaves Jamelia to take the fall. stealing documents so he can use her later for some-
So, the best option is to quietly chat to each of the staff thing more important when the Atreides arrive.
and see what they can learn. This can be done quite In terms of suspects, two servants regularly clean this
casually and requires a Communicate test. This test room (Razi and Aisha) and either might mention that
allows the player characters to build up Momentum, they saw Jamelia leaving it one day recently. If ques-
which they can use to interview the suspect. For the tioned, Jamelia says that she went to check the duty
spend of 1 Momentum the player can ask the gamemas- roster. Checking on this reveals that in fact the roster
ter a question about the interviewee, or even directly to never really changes. Most servants would find it easier
them, and expect a truthful answer. to ask Mara, who knows it intimately.

The Difficulty of the test depends on how they approach


DEADLY TRAPS
the person in question. A casual conversation is only
The player characters might decide to look over the
Difficulty 0, but if the player character attempts to
various rooms that have been earmarked for the
intimidate or interrogate the subject the Difficulty is 1.
Atreides family. Some of the player characters have an
The gamemaster should also add 1 (or even 2) to the
official remit to make sure the rooms are as the nobles
Difficulty if the player characters have been aggressive
would want them. However, it is also their unofficial
or abusive to any of the staff, or made threats against
task to ensure the rooms are safe.
their lives or jobs.
Shalla is mainly hoping to get close to an Atreides and
The gamemaster need not give things away too easily. assassinate them. However, she has prepared traps
No one is going to answer the question “Are you a in the rooms set aside for Duke Leto (and Lady Jes-
secret assassin?” without dissembling. At the same time, sica) and Paul Atreides. Each room has the same trap
the gamemaster should allow a few clues to slip past installed in the glowglobes above the bed. Anyone
if the player characters ask the right questions to the lying in the bed for over an hour springs the trap, a
right person. In this way the potential guilty party might shower of poison needles that scatter over anyone in
reveal any of their secrets. the bed.
The player characters should pick up enough informa- Searching each room requires an Understand or
tion to decide who they should keep an eye on or inves- Discipline test at Difficulty 3 to find the trap. If the
tigate further, building a short list of suspects. player character in question gets no successes (or
rolls a complication) they set off the trap. Evading it
THE MINING FILES requires a Move test at Difficulty 2. Failure to evade
These are held in an office in the Residency. As there is the trap means that the player character suffers the
currently no ‘lord or lady’ in residence, the office is not effects of a deadly poison. They pass out for the rest
officially in use. However, Mara Naseel often uses it as of the day and die if not given medical attention. For
a convenient place to do household accounts. She saw a week after they awaken, they gain the negative trait
to it the mining reports were delivered here and placed ‘Poisoned’, as they are weak and find it hard to con-
in the safe. She is the only person in the house with the centrate. Any non-player character triggering the trap
combination. is killed almost instantly.

If the player characters don’t think to search the rooms The shield generator looks old but serviceable. How-
or they are not being as proactive as the gamemaster ever, an Understand test at Difficulty 3 shows it has
would like, Chakir and Razi decide to secretly spend the been very cleverly sabotaged. A crossed relay ensures
night in the Ducal bedroom to spice up their relation- several components will be destroyed if the system is
ship. They set off the trap and are found dead in the powered up.
morning. This not only uncovers their affair, but also If the player characters make a general search of the
proves embarrassing to the player characters, given shield systems room (in the basement), they find a secret
the victims might easily have been Duke Leto and Lady workspace where someone is constructing an explosive
Jessica. device. The test to uncover the bomb is a Difficulty 2
Discipline test. The bomb is currently under construc-
THE RESIDENCY SHIELD tion, and when finished creates a power feedback
While it is not part of their official remit, the player char- through the Residency that causes several moderate
acters might investigate the Residency shield generator explosions across the whole building.
to make sure it is in working order. It is not operating at
Shalla is the one constructing the bomb. If the player
the moment, as no one important is in residence, and an
characters can find a way to ‘stake out’ the area, they
engineering team is among the next wave of Atreides to
may catch her coming down to complete it. However, if
make sure it is functional. But it won’t hurt for the player
her suspicions have been raised she avoids the base-
characters to take a look beforehand.
ment as she doesn’t want to get caught red-handed.
